Output 9efd621bb69f87fa32011e758dfd4a78fd89dc99e62d04aacbad4fe41ba8eae1:0

value
641453662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869870db629267ea031b79cb9ad43b6cfa715b75 OP_EQUAL
address
3Dxh62PhEuJc7mpRaQdJFfmjGhAYVQujS6
transaction
9efd621bb69f87fa32011e758dfd4a78fd89dc99e62d04aacbad4fe41ba8eae1
spent
true